Integrative Therapy involves selecting models and methods from across orientations to best suit a particular client and context. Meta-analyses demonstrate that tailoring therapy to the individual client enhances treatment effectiveness. John C. Norcross's approach to integrative psychotherapy systematically matches evidence-based treatment methods and healing relationships to the client on the basis of multiple transdiagnostic features, including stage of change, reactance level, culture, and preferences. In this video, Dr. Norcross works with a young man named Jason who seeks to improve both his self-care regimen and interpersonal relationships. Dr. Norcross assesses Jason's stages of change and preferences in these areas, addresses his multiple treatment goals, and applies different relationship stances to help move him forward.

Leaving It at the Office: A Guide to Psychotherapist Self-Care

Editura: ACE CHARTER

Anul aparitiei: 2007

Wise, warm, and authoritative, this straight-talking guide addresses the real-world struggles that psychotherapists face in balancing their professional and personal lives. It demonstrates that recognizing and tending to one's physical, emotional, and spiritual needs not only feels good--it also leads to more effective and ethical practice as a clinician. The book describes and illustrates 12 self-care strategies that are grounded in the authors' extensive research and clinical experience. Interwoven throughout are insights and recommendations from other master therapists, "self-care checklists," and suggestions for further reading. Lively and engaging, this affordable resource is ideal for a broad range of professionals and students.

Leaving It at the Office, Second Edition: A Guide to Psychotherapist Self-Care

Editura: GUILFORD PUBN

Anul aparitiei: 2018

Mental health professionals provide better care to their clients when they care for themselves. This acclaimed highly practical guide--now revised and expanded with even more self-care strategies--helps busy psychotherapists balance their personal and professional lives. The book presents 13 research-informed self-care strategies and offers concrete methods for integrating them into daily life. Featuring examples and insights from master therapists, every chapter concludes with a self-care checklist. Infused with a positive message of self-renewal and growth, the book shows clinicians how to leave distress at the office and tend actively to their physical, emotional, and spiritual needs. New to This Edition *Chapter on mindfulness and self-compassion. *Increased emphasis on simple, real-time self-care activities. *New examples from additional master therapists and hundreds of workshop participants. *Up-to-date research findings on therapist stress and resilience. *Discussions of competence constellations, building on self-care strengths, moral stress, deliberate practice, presession preparation, journaling, and multiculturalism.
